Bulgaria's Labor Cost Marks 6,9% Increase in 2015

Bulgaria is among the leaders when it comes to increase in labor costs all across the EU. The country has marked a 6,9% increase in the first three months of 2015 as compared to the same period of 2014.

The data has been released in the preliminary data provided by the Bulgarian National Statistical Institute (NSI).

Meanwhile, the marked increase in industrial production is 5,6%, services marked the biggest shift upwards- 8,6%, and construction work comes close with 7,1%.

Statisticians have noted the biggest increase in several sectors. Administrative activities is number one with 15,2%, then comes Professional activities and scientific research with 12,1%, while Culture, sports and recreation takes the third spot with 10,1%.

Meanwhile, a decrease in labor costs has been noted in the Mining sector by 0,1%.

The hourly wage has marked an increase in the first trimester of 2015 by 7,3% as compared to the same period of 2014. Additional labor expenses, such as pension provisions and insurance installments have marked a 5% increase.
